This patch series fixes the plgpio support on SPEAr3xx SOCs.

The first four patches of this series fixes a ressources
sharing issue between the plgpio driver and the pinmux
driver.
Indeed, these two drivers can use the same IO address range
on some SPEAr3xx SOCs.
To solve the issue, a regmap (syscon managed) is used in both
drivers and the plgpio driver can reference the pinmux regmap
to use it.

The second part of this series is related to IRQs.
The plgpio on SPEAr320s SOC uses an IRQ line in the reserve
range (from SPEAr320 point of view).
This issue is fixed enabling all the 'reserved' IRQs and
adding a dtsi file for the SPEAr320s with the correct interrupt
for the plgpio node.

IRQ 0..7 are not supported by the driver for SPEAr320 SOC family.

IRQ 0 is not reserved in SPEAr320 SOC (assigned to GPIOINT).
Furthermore, in SPEAr320s SOC variant, IRQ 0..6 are assigned
as follow:
  IRQ 6 - NGPIO_INTR: Combined status of edge programmable
                      interrupts from GPIO ports
  IRQ 5 - TX_OR_INTR: I2S interrupt on Transmit FIFO overrun
  IRQ 4 - TX_EMP_INTR: I2S interrupt on Transmit FIFO empty
  IRQ 3 - RX_OR_INTR: I2S interrupt on Receive FIFO overrun
  IRQ 2 - RX_DA_INTR: I2S interrupt on data available in Receive FIFO
  IRQ 1 - Reserved
  IRQ 0 - GPIO_INTR: Legacy interrupt from GPIO ports

Add support for these IRQs in SPEAr320 SOC family.

Yes they are.
- the regmap reference (phandle) is optional.
- The IRQ for plgpio is used only on the new spear320s.dtsi.

I have not seen any issues on my board (spear320s SOC) when I only add support
for the 'reserved' IRQs (ie no spurious interrupts occur when I apply the patch
related to shirq).
I cannot test on SPEAr320 SOC as I haven't got any board with this SOC.
